北软信息职业技术学院单招职业技能考试题库及答案详解历年真题_第1页
北软信息职业技术学院单招职业技能考试题库及答案详解历年真题_第2页
北软信息职业技术学院单招职业技能考试题库及答案详解历年真题_第3页
北软信息职业技术学院单招职业技能考试题库及答案详解历年真题_第4页
北软信息职业技术学院单招职业技能考试题库及答案详解历年真题_第5页
已阅读5页,还剩4页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

北软信息职业技术学院单招职业技能考试题库及答案详解【历年真题

姓名:__________考号:__________题号一二三四五总分评分一、单选题(共10题)1.计算机网络中,以下哪个设备用于连接局域网内的计算机?()A.路由器B.交换机C.网关D.桥接器2.以下哪种编程语言适合用于开发移动应用?()A.JavaB.C++C.PythonD.HTML3.在SQL数据库中,用于创建表的命令是?()A.INSERTB.UPDATEC.CREATED.DELETE4.在HTML中,用于定义网页文档的根元素的标签是?()A.<head>B.<body>C.<html>D.<title>5.以下哪个操作系统被广泛用于服务器端?()A.WindowsB.macOSC.LinuxD.iOS6.在CSS中,用于设置文本颜色的属性是?()A.background-colorB.colorC.font-sizeD.text-align7.在JavaScript中,用于遍历数组元素的循环语句是?()A.forB.whileC.do...whileD.switch8.在编程中,用于表示逻辑非的运算符是?()A.&&B.||C.!D.==9.在Java中,以下哪个关键字用于定义一个类?()A.publicB.classC.privateD.protected10.在Python中,以下哪个函数用于将字符串转换为整数?()A.int()B.str()C.float()D.chr()二、多选题(共5题)11.以下哪些是构成计算机硬件系统的基本组件?()A.中央处理器B.存储器C.输入设备D.输出设备E.软件系统12.在网页设计中,以下哪些属性可以用来控制文本的样式?()A.font-familyB.font-sizeC.colorD.background-colorE.text-align13.在Java编程语言中,以下哪些是访问控制修饰符?()A.publicB.protectedC.privateD.abstractE.static14.以下哪些是常见的数据库类型?()A.关系型数据库B.非关系型数据库C.文件型数据库D.网络数据库E.图数据库15.在HTML5中,以下哪些元素是用于多媒体的?()A.<audio>B.<video>C.<canvas>D.<iframe>E.<script>三、填空题(共5题)16.在计算机科学中,二进制数的基础是2,而八进制数的基础是8,十进制数的基础是10,十六进制数的基础是16。17.计算机中的存储器分为两种:随机存取存储器(RAM)和只读存储器(ROM)。RAM的特点是18.在HTML文档中,用于定义文档标题的标签是19.在编程中,一个函数通常包含两部分:函数定义和函数调用。函数定义时,必须指定函数的20.在SQL语言中,用于删除表中数据的命令是四、判断题(共5题)21.计算机病毒只能在计算机系统中传播。()A.正确B.错误22.在JavaScript中,函数名和变量名是可以相互替代使用的。()A.正确B.错误23.HTML文档中的所有元素都必须包含结束标签。()A.正确B.错误24.在Python中,所有的变量在声明前必须先定义。()A.正确B.错误25.关系型数据库中的表可以存储任何类型的数据。()A.正确B.错误五、简单题(共5题)26.请简述计算机网络中TCP/IP协议栈的四个层次及其主要功能。27.什么是面向对象编程(OOP)?请列举OOP的三个基本特征。28.简述SQL数据库中JOIN操作的作用及其类型。29.请解释什么是HTML5中的语义化标签,并举例说明。30.简述JavaScript中的事件循环机制。

北软信息职业技术学院单招职业技能考试题库及答案详解【历年真题一、单选题(共10题)1.【答案】B【解析】交换机是局域网中连接多台计算机的设备,用于数据包的转发和过滤。2.【答案】A【解析】Java是一种广泛用于移动应用开发的编程语言,特别是Android应用开发。3.【答案】C【解析】CREATE命令用于在数据库中创建新表。4.【答案】C【解析】HTML文档的根元素是<html>,它包含整个网页的内容。5.【答案】C【解析】Linux是一种广泛用于服务器端的操作系统,以其稳定性和安全性著称。6.【答案】B【解析】color属性用于设置文本的颜色。7.【答案】A【解析】for循环是JavaScript中用于遍历数组或对象属性的最常用循环语句。8.【答案】C【解析】!运算符用于对布尔值进行逻辑非操作,即取反。9.【答案】B【解析】class关键字用于在Java中定义一个类。10.【答案】A【解析】int()函数用于将字符串转换为整数。二、多选题(共5题)11.【答案】ABCD【解析】计算机硬件系统的基本组件包括中央处理器(CPU)、存储器、输入设备和输出设备。软件系统不属于硬件。12.【答案】ABCE【解析】控制文本样式的属性包括字体家族(font-family)、字体大小(font-size)、颜色(color)和文本对齐(text-align)。背景颜色通常用于控制元素背景,而不是文本样式。13.【答案】ABC【解析】Java中的访问控制修饰符包括public、protected和private。abstract和static是其他类型的修饰符,不是访问控制修饰符。14.【答案】ABE【解析】常见的数据库类型包括关系型数据库(如MySQL)、非关系型数据库(如MongoDB)和图数据库(如Neo4j)。文件型数据库和网络数据库的使用不如前两者广泛。15.【答案】ABC【解析】HTML5中用于多媒体的元素包括<audio>、<video>和<canvas>。<iframe>用于嵌入其他网页,而<script>用于包含JavaScript代码。三、填空题(共5题)16.【答案】16【解析】十六进制数的基础是16,它使用0到9以及A到F(或a到f)共16个符号来表示数值。17.【答案】可读可写【解析】RAM(随机存取存储器)的特点是可读可写,数据可以随时读取和写入,断电后数据会丢失。18.【答案】<title>【解析】<title>标签用于定义网页的标题,这个标题会在浏览器的标签页中显示,并且是搜索引擎优化(SEO)中的一个重要部分。19.【答案】参数【解析】函数定义时,需要指定函数的参数,参数是传递给函数的数据,函数通过参数来接收和处理这些数据。20.【答案】DELETE【解析】在SQL语言中,DELETE命令用于删除数据库表中的记录,与INSERT和UPDATE命令一起构成了基本的CRUD(创建、读取、更新、删除)操作。四、判断题(共5题)21.【答案】错误【解析】计算机病毒不仅可以传播在计算机系统中,还可以通过移动存储设备、网络等途径传播。22.【答案】错误【解析】在JavaScript中,函数名和变量名是不同的,函数名代表一个函数,而变量名代表一个值。它们不可以相互替代使用。23.【答案】错误【解析】在HTML中,部分元素如自闭合元素(如`<img>`、`<br>`等)可以不包含结束标签,而且有些元素(如`<script>`和`<style>`)通常也不包含结束标签。24.【答案】正确【解析】在Python中,变量在使用前不需要显式声明类型,但是必须在使用前定义,否则会抛出NameError。25.【答案】错误【解析】关系型数据库中的表通常有固定的列和数据类型,数据需要按照定义的数据类型存储,不能存储任何类型的数据。五、简答题(共5题)26.【答案】TCP/IP协议栈的四个层次分别是:应用层、传输层、网络层和数据链路层。

-应用层:负责提供网络应用程序之间的通信服务,如HTTP、FTP、SMTP等。

-传输层:负责提供端到端的通信服务,如TCP和UDP,确保数据的可靠传输。

-网络层:负责在网络中传输数据包,如IP协议,负责寻址和路由。

-数据链路层:负责在相邻节点之间传输数据帧,如以太网协议,负责物理地址的识别和错误检测。【解析】TCP/IP协议栈的层次结构是计算机网络通信的基础,每个层次都有其特定的功能和协议。27.【答案】面向对象编程(OOP)是一种编程范式,它将数据和操作数据的方法封装在一起,形成对象。OOP的三个基本特征是:封装、继承和多态。

-封装:将数据和操作数据的方法封装在一个对象中,隐藏内部实现细节。

-继承:允许一个类继承另一个类的属性和方法,实现代码复用。

-多态:允许不同类的对象对同一消息做出响应,即同一个操作作用于不同的对象时可以有不同的解释和表现。【解析】OOP是现代编程语言的主流编程范式,它提高了代码的可重用性、可维护性和可扩展性。28.【答案】JOIN操作用于连接两个或多个表,以返回满足特定条件的记录。

JOIN的类型包括:

-内连接(INNERJOIN):返回两个表中都有匹配的记录。

-左连接(LEFTJOIN):返回左表的所有记录,即使右表中没有匹配的记录也会返回左表中的记录(右表为空时,左表的相关字段为NULL)。

-右连接(RIGHTJOIN):返回右表的所有记录,即使左表中没有匹配的记录也会返回右表中的记录(左表为空时,右表的相关字段为NULL)。

-全连接(FULLJOIN):返回左表和右表的所有记录,无论是否有匹配的记录。【解析】JOIN操作是SQL数据库中用于查询数据的重要工具,它能够根据不同的需求连接多个表,提高查询的灵活性。29.【答案】HTML5中的语义化标签是指具有明确意义的标签,它们能够向浏览器和开发者传达页面内容的结构,使得网页内容更加清晰和易于理解。

举例:

-`<header>`:表示页面的头部区域。

-`<nav>`:表示导航链接区域。

-`<article>`:表示页面中的独立内容区域。

-`<section>`:表示页面中的一个内容区块。

-`<aside>`:表示页面中的侧边栏内容。【解析】语义化标签是HTML5的一个重要特性,它有助于提高网页的可访问性和搜索引擎优化(SEO)。30.【答案】JavaScript中的事件循环机制是一种处理异步代码执行的方式。

它的工作流程如

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论